Our Home

Open the front door to a gorgeous open living area, then look beyond to the 20-foot wall of windows that frames a long-range view of the mountains. Walk out to the screened porch with a fireplace, then out to the deck where you look down at the treetops of the forest. Walk outside on "Wildwimmen Way" deep into the woods, or sit on the Sunset Pavillion in one of the hammocks. Go down to the terrace level and have a drink at the bar or enjoy a snack from the kitchen while you watch a movie on the big screen TV. Go up to the second floor and sit in the easy chair on the loft overlooking the living room below and see the view from up there. On this level, stay in the Pecan Room, with its own balcony, or the Kudzu Room with its view of Big Frog Mountain, or the Hydrangea Room, where twin beds overlook the wooded yard. Stay on the main level and enjoy the privacy of a master wing including a bedroom with a view of the mountains, a bath with 2-person tub, a study with TV, and a computer niche. Or stay at the terrace level in the Rose Room, with its attached bath sitting area, and queen sized bed. It also has a private entry leading to a walled terrace with fire pit. Three bedrooms have private bath; two share a bath. On the main level is a living room, kitchen, breakfast area, laundry room, dining room, and master suite with bedroom, study, and 2 baths (one can be used as guest bath). Upstairs are the bridge area and 3 bedrooms, 2 of which have windows that can opened to the large living room. At the terrace level there is a foyer to the garage, a living room, a bar and dining area,a kitchen, a second laundry room, a bath, and a bedroom. This level is wheelchair accessible, but the bathroom is not. Outside there are numerous sitting areas, including 2 decks and a pavillion overlooking the forest.

Our Neighborhood

Blue Ridge, Georgia, is a small town approximately 90 miles due north of Atlanta. It is close to the borders of Tennessee and North Carolina (in fact, it is called the Tri State area. It is easily accessible from Atlanta with 4-lane highways all the way. Blue Ridge is very tourist oriented, with excellent shopping and entertainment opportunities, including white water rafting, boating, movies(even a drive-in theatre!), stage performances, a train ride, horseback riding, and art and antiques shopping. In spite of all the activities found in and around Blue Ridge, it is still a small mountain town.
